Washington voters have approved the state’s new “everything but marriage” law, expanding rights for domestic partners and marking the first time any state’s voters have approved a equality measure at the ballot box. With about 72 percent of the expected vote counted Thursday in unofficial returns, Referendum 71 was leading 52 percent to 48 percent, with a margin of about 60, votes. Sen. Ed, a Seattle Democrat who spearheaded the law, ed it “a great step forward for equality in Washington state.” “I’m relieved,” he said. “I was very concerned that if the voters had said no, it would have been a setback for and lesbian families in Washington state.” The measure asked voters to approve or reject the latest expansion of the state’s domestic partnership law, granting registered domestic partners additional state rights previously given only to married couples. Full-fledged marriage is still not allowed under Washington law. of Protect Marriage Washington, which opposed the law and pushed to get the referendum on the ballot, said they weren’t ready to concede. The WHO judged a country's quality of health on life expectancy. But that's a lousy measure of a health-care system. things that cause premature death have nothing do with medical care. We have far more fatal transportation accidents than other countries. That's not a health-care problem. Similarly, our homicide rate is 10 times higher than in the., eight times higher than in, and times greater than in Canada. When you adjust for these "fatal injury" rates. life expectancy is actually higher than in nearly every other industrialized nation. Diet and lack of exercise also bring down average life expectancy. Another reason the. didn't score high in the WHO rankings is that we are less socialistic than other nations. What has that got to do with the quality of health care? For the authors of the study, it's crucial. The WHO judged countries not on the absolute quality of health care, but on how "fairly" health care of any quality is "distributed." The problem here is obvious. By that criterion, a country with high-quality care overall but "unequal distribution" would rank below a country with lower quality care but equal distribution. It's when this so-ed "fairness," a highly subjective standard, is factored in that the. scores go south. The. ranking is influenced heavily by the number of people 45 million without medical insurance. As I reported in previous columns, our government aggravates that problem by making insurance artificially expensive with, for example, mandates for coverage that people would not choose and forbidding us to buy policies from companies in another state. Even with these interventions, the 45 million figure is misleading. Thirty percent of that group live in households making more than $50, a year, says the. Census Bureau. Nineteen percent are in households making more than $75, a year; 20 percent are not citizens, and 33 percent are eligible for existing government programs but are not enrolled. For all its problems, the. ranks at the top for quality of care and innovation, including development of life-saving.
